Mission Crucial Programs : As it’ correctly claimed, f or every little thing there is a season . As you go from strength to strength as soon as encounter is obtained in migrating over applications change CRM, SFA, Integrated laptop or computer-primarily based program applied to deal with interior and exterior resources, like tangible belongings, fiscal methods, elements, and human resources, program for running human means capabilities in just businesses, programs that are exclusively developed for profits capabilities this sort of as pricing, fee tracking, and so forth. and apps for running fiscal procedures ranging from crisis processing and invoicing to tax management.
Vital Options of Devops Technology in This Cloud Era
DevOps is the evolution of conventional application improvement and functions roles pushed by consumerization of all software package and business enterprise desire for agility. DevOps facilitates the needs of nowadays’ firms to continue to be relevant by frequently innovating through software.
DevOps is about people and procedures as a great deal as if not a lot more than resources. With out cultural and procedure modifications, engineering by itself can not empower DevOps achievements. DEVOPS, a single of initial challenges is to find out what the industry genuinely thinks “DevOps” means. DEVOPS asked authorities from across the marketplace to define what DevOps implies to them. The intent of this checklist is not to occur up with a just one-sentence definition of DevOps to attractiveness to all. The aim is to clearly show just how numerous varied tips are linked with the notion of DevOps, and in the procedure understand a little far more what DevOps is all about.
Various of the top specialists in the DevOps arena designed this quite obvious whilst DEVOPS was compiling this record. That currently being reported, a assortment of systems can be vital to supporting the folks and procedures that travel DevOps. DEVOPS requested industry experts from across the marketplace for their advice on a vital technology required for DevOps.
DevOps tools are developed to support individuals definitive elements of DevOps: collaboration, breaking down silos, bringing Dev and Ops jointly, agile improvement, constant supply and automation, to identify a few.
List covers overall performance administration, checking and analytics.
1. Application General performance Management: There are plainly so a lot of tools vital to DevOps development, but Software Functionality Administration is the a person that stands out these days as it has come to be so remarkably ingrained as the major automobile by which practiceers aggregate and share important data.
2. Monitoring: Even though DevOps is most normally affiliated with automation and constant shipping and delivery / integration tools, I feel the single most significant tool that corporations require to properly adopt and use to make a transformation to DevOps is a monitoring technique. You can not improve what you can not measure. Applying important metrics throughout the business to help figure out locations that are in most have to have of improvement is the crucial to pinpointing the bottlenecks that prevent DevOps adoption.
3. Conclude Consumer Knowledge Monitoring: The components of DevOps which convert the tide about and commence exposing data from manufacturing to developers are also increasingly deployed, but the procedures all-around these are not. For instance, tools that permit exposure to the genuine conclude user encounter in creation would need to come to be more clear for the engineering departments as an alternative of just functions. Even more so, many of such applications supply worth to the organization side as well, so a productive deployment in the person working experience monitoring area would fulfill even additional stakeholders.
4. Synthetic Checking: DevOps indicates that you need to have to talk concerning Ops and Dev in a excellent way. Making use of software / API pushed artificial monitoring will usually give you the yardstick to evaluate your achievement.
5. INFRASTRUCTURE Administration: If you are stranded on a desert island (but with a potent and dependable World wide web relationship) you however need to have to ensure your infrastructure is executing and your people are joyful with their practical experience. What’ wanted is a reliable and extensible Digital Infrastructure Administration Platform that can obtain information from every layer of your stack, assess what’ normal, what’ not, and visualize the effects of anomalous conduct. This will allow for you to catch challenges that can affect your functions prior to they truly influence your business enterprise.
6. INCIDENT Management: Companies ought to realize that resources are only one section of the remedy. They have to have the people today, procedures, and equipment in position in order to successfully implement a DevOps setting. There are a quantity of handy applications in the DevOps ecosystem. You want to believe alongside the strains of productivity, repeatability, and safety when looking at tools finest suited to facilitate a DevOps mindset.
7. ANALYTICS: DevOps needs equipment that go outside of continual launch and deployment. They need to have resources that deliver constant analytics in purchase to evaluate and analyze application functions from company aims. When the concentrate is frequently on continual release and deployment, that is not usually probable in some corporations owing to regulatory worries. However, the need is there for steady monitoring, tracking and analytics. First, use monitoring to collect close-user encounter data as effectively as infrastructure and application facts. Then, monitor and stitch transactions jointly to display a timeline of what transpired. Eventually, produce shared metadata that allow the analysis to be when compared to both technical and company targets.
8. Manager OF Administrators: The DevOps agile enhancement model extends to its tools, and we’ witnessed a enormous proleration of equipment launched to increase some aspect of monitoring. Whilst each individual tool solves a distinct difficulty, the proliferation has inadvertently fostered silos of expertise, domain-specific views and large info volumes created in many formats. As application depend and architectural complexity raises, the have to-have instrument to scale production assist is an analytics-pushed Manager of Managers. It has to ingest all of this operational party details and apply machine learning to automate the noise reduction and warn correlation. This presents DevOps teams previously warning of unfolding difficulties, superior collaboration, visibility into root induce – very reducing the effects of creation outputs and mishaps.
How To Implement DevOps in Tests?
The definition of DevOps differs from one practitioner to an additional. Some organizations put into action DevOps as a follow, whereas other people undertake it as a culture or movement. But each business has to put into practice a selection of changes whilst switching from traditional software advancement practices to DevOps. They even further have to make an ecosystem wherever all computer software advancement actions – coding, tests, deployment, and release – are integrated seamlessly into a one cycle.